The is a history museum and cultural institution in , Belgium, focusing on the recent history of Europe. It is an initiative by the European Parliament, and was proposed in 2007 by the Parliament's then-president, Hans-Gert Pöttering; it opened on 6 May 2017. is situated 150 metres northeast of Václav Havel’s Place in Brussels.
